The most prominent reason you’ll encounter the Sonic_Knuckles_wSonic3.bin file today is because of (Angel Island Revisited). This is a fan-made remaster of Sonic 3 & Knuckles , developed by Eukaryot, that runs on a modern, custom-built engine. It features widescreen support , smooth 60 frames-per-second gameplay , mod support , and countless quality-of-life improvements, making it widely considered the definitive way to play the game. sonicknuckleswsonic3bin file

The combination of Sonic the Hedgehog 3 and Sonic & Knuckles represents the pinnacle of 16-bit platforming. Originally released as two separate Sega Genesis cartridges in 1994, these games lock together to form the complete, definitive experience: Sonic 3 & Knuckles .
